Abstract
backgroundAntipsychotic-induced weight gain (AIWG) is a major concern in psychiatry, where there is a mortality gap between those with mental illness, particularly schizophrenia, and the general population. One development proposed is using centrally-acting opioid receptor antagonists (CORAs) such as naltrexone and samidorphan.
objectiveThe systematic review and meta-analysis evaluated the available human clinical trial data on the effect of CORA on AIWG. METHODOLOGY: Four online databases (MEDLINE, EMBASE, PsycINFO, and Cochrane) were searched for randomized-controlled trials (RCTs) on the topic. The primary outcome was change in bodyweight. Secondary anthropometric outcomes included percentage bodyweight change, BMI change, and absolute risk of weight gain. Meta-analysis was conducted on primary outcome.

conclusionCORA, specifically samidorphan, was effective at reducing weight gain in individuals prescribed olanzapine. The small effect sizes and discrepancy between samidorphan and naltrexone suggest effects may be timing dependent, not a class effect, or dependent on the antipsychotic combination.
